About this program

<p>The Bachelor's Degree in Supply Chain Management at the University of Saskatchewan offers a comprehensive examination of the logistics and operational processes that underpin effective supply chain operations. The curriculum covers critical areas such as procurement, production, distribution, and customer service while integrating modern technology and sustainability practices. Students enhance their understanding of global supply chains, learning how to manage and optimize them effectively in a competitive marketplace.</p><p>Students will engage in a blend of theoretical knowledge and practical application through case studies, group projects, and industry simulations. Course modules are designed to develop analytical and strategic thinking skills, enabling students to address complex supply chain challenges. Additionally, the program emphasizes the importance of ethical decision-making and the impact of supply chains on communities and the environment, preparing graduates for responsible leadership roles.</p><p>Studying Supply Chain Management at the University of Saskatchewan allows international students to benefit from Canada's robust economic environment and diverse cultural landscape. Students can also take advantage of the university's strong connections with industry leaders, enhancing their networking opportunities and employability in a global market.</p>

Entry requirements

<p>Applicants should typically have completed secondary education with a focus on mathematics and business subjects. A strong academic background in analytical thinking and problem-solving, along with evidence of teamwork and communication skills, is preferred. It is advisable for candidates to check the specific course prerequisites on the university's official website.</p>

English: <p>International students are generally expected to demonstrate proficiency in English. This is usually achieved through standardized tests such as IELTS or TOEFL. A common requirement is an overall band score of 6.5 in IELTS or a score of 86 in TOEFL. Candidates should verify the specific English language requirements for admission on the university's official site.</p>

International students: <p>International students must obtain a student visa to study in Canada. This process typically involves providing proof of acceptance into the university, financial support documentation, and a valid passport. It is advisable for prospective students to check the official immigration website for detailed information on visa applications and necessary documents.</p>
